Kuwait Telecommunications Company (stc) has registered solid results for 2022 with a record growth in revenue which surged by 13.5 % to hit KD336.4 million ($1.1 billion), representing the highest since inception.

Announcing its results for the financial year ended December 31, 2022, Kuwait stc said it was a year full of significant achievements, financial and operational performance in addition to the social initiatives taken by the company during 2022.

However, its net profit for 2022 fell to KD33.2 million (earnings per share 33 fils) from the previous year's figure of KD44.9 million (earnings per share 45 fils). Ebitda witnessed a growth of 3.1% to reach KD82 million in 2022 compared to KD79.6 million in 2021, it added.
